Mitsubishi Outlander: Ventilators

1- Centre ventilators
2- Side ventilators
Note
► Do not place beverages on top of the instrument panel. If they splash into
the air conditioning ventilators, they could damage the system.

Centre ventilators
Move the knob (A) to make adjustments.
To close the ventilator, move the knob (A) to the inside as far as possible.
1- Close
2- Open
